Maxwell, Inc. manufactures and sells two lines of fishing rods. During the most recent accounting period, the Pro line and the Novice line sold 15,000 and 2,000 units, respectively. Management is considering eliminating the Novice line. The company's most recent financial statements are shown below: Pro Novice Sales $900,000 $240,000 Less cost of goods sold: Unit-level production costs 600,000 135,000 Depreciation, production equipment 125.000 50,000 Gross margin $175,000 $ 55,000 Less operating expenses: Unit-level selling and admin. costs 40,000 65,000 Corporate-level facility costs (fixed) 36,000 36,000 Net Income / (loss) $99,000 $(46,000) What are the relevant revenues, relevant costs, and contribution to profit of producing the Novice line fishing rods? Relevant revenue Relevant costs: Contribution to profit Also, answer the following question: Based on this information, the company should_circle one) A) Eliminate the Novice line because it is operating at a loss. B) Keep the Novice line because it contributes $40,000 to total profitability. C) Keep the Novice line because it contributes $55,000 to total profitability. D) It is impossible to determine with the given information
